spec.B Dream Posted September 8, 2011 Share Posted September 8, 2011 Actually, high maintenance is not something they tell you when they advertise this kit. It is completely bolt up, woohoo! Truth is there is some maintenance to keep things from rattling. I haven't had to mess with keeping things tight, but I did have to pick up some new local (made in USA) t-bolt clamps because I stripped out the cheap Chinese steel t-bolts that come with the kit. Note that normal users shouldn't have to tighten their clamps to the point to stripping the bolts. I did because I thought I had a leak when it was actually the wrong injector latency values (DW provides Cobb and not RomRaider values, need to multiply by .6 for their 1000cc top feeds in RomRaider).
